Newham in American English
borough of E Greater London, England, on the Thames: formed by the merger of the former cities of East Ham & West Ham: pop. 212,000 Newham in British English noun: a borough of E Greater London, on the River Thames: established in 1965. Pop: 250 600 (2003 est). Area: 36 sq km (14 sq miles) |
